Definitionen
elevating
gerundium / partizip präsens
Causing someone to feel uplifted or inspired.
The elevating speech left the audience feeling hopeful and motivated.
Raising something to a higher level or position.
The elevating platform allowed the workers to reach the top of the building safely.
elevating
substantiv
The act of lifting or raising something to a higher position.
The elevating of the heavy beams required specialized equipment.
elevate
verb
To raise or lift something to a higher position or level.
The crane was used to elevate the heavy beams to the top of the building.
To increase the amount, intensity, or level of something, especially a measurable quality such as blood pressure, temperature, or risk.
Prolonged stress can elevate a person's blood pressure.
To improve the status or rank of someone or something.
The promotion served to elevate her within the company.
To raise the spirits or mood of someone.
The inspiring speech helped to elevate the team's morale.
